Sports academies were greeted with jubilation when the state government allowed sports academies to resume operations late last month. Especially among the cricket fraternity. However, all these hopes quickly turned to disappointment as the increasing number of Covid-19 cases and panic among parents did not have a positive impact on their hard work.

Typically, clubs make most of their revenue between March and July. First, thousands of kids enroll in summer camps in March, and most enroll in the annual program between June and July after expressing interest in the following three months. Unfortunately, there have been no summer camps or new signings, and many won’t see the light of day for at least another year.

“Normally, we would train 300-350 kids a day, but now we’re running at 15-20 percent of our capacity. Weekends fill up with 500-550 kids, but that number has also dropped significantly. In June and July, we’ve had about 600 new registrations. , but so far I have only received 25 people,” he said. The same is true at RX Cricket Academy, which is coached by Indian Test player Mayank Agarwal. “It’s hard to train even 60-70 kids on a given day. We used to work so hard on weekends that I couldn’t find anything during the day. But now I’m just sitting and thinking and hoping things get better. I haven’t got any new recruits. This year is tough. I knew it was going to be bad.” RX has been instrumental in the development of Murali Agarwal’s career.

BK Ravi, secretary of the Basavanagudi Cricket Academy, said parents can understand why they don’t want to send their wards to camps. “Parents are afraid to send their wards to school, why should we send them to cricket coaching? Yes, we can give all the assurances and implement all the safety measures, but the fear is always there. Every parent is precious to their son. Especially when things seem to be getting out of hand, why not?” sending?’

Murali said the only solution to the current crisis is to reduce their workload. “We have to change our business model this year. I’m surviving because of some cricketers playing in state leagues and under-15s coming in. I’m not seeing any new revenue. Most of my coaches are like that. Other states. They’ve all gone home. They should be asked to stay for a year. It’s tough, but alone. One way. I can’t pay them.

Saith also agreed with Murali. “The state cricketers continue to train and when the KSCA leagues resume, I feel the big team will continue to come and train. We have to learn to manage that and cut costs in many areas. It’s going to be a tough year.”

Jain University has a tradition of producing great cricketers: Robin Uthappa, Manish Pandey and Varun Aaron are just a few examples. Extraordinary talents emerge as successful performers.

Not surprising considering the convenience. The university has an international standard cricket ground with five-lane wickets. There are also ten practice areas. Jain University is the first university to deploy the advanced version of PV/ONE ball tracking and video analysis in its cricket academy.

Head coach Anand Cardi is on a mission to provide the best training facilities. It is positioned to provide high quality cricket analysis to its players. It is able to provide immediate performance feedback and uses PV/ONE to improve the performance of players in the academy.
